Just to offer a different perspective, I was not too thrilled with any
of the games you listed.  Yes, I know they're all part of the BGG
Canon of games to worship, but I found Mystery of the Abbey and Arkham
Horror a bit tedious.

For my wife and I, Puerto Rico was a bit too dry - to much feel of an
automaton repeating the same actions (was the game playing me or was I
playing the game).  I recommend San Juan or Race for the Galaxy
instead of PR.

T&E was pretty good.  Lost Cities doesn't do it for me.  And Memoir to
me is wargaming lite - there are other move, combat, and dicerolling
games that I like much better.

I actually recommend trying out Thurn and Taxis.  We also enjoy Tikal,
Hamburgum, and Stone Age quite a bit.  Chicago Express and Acquire are
also fantastic.
